Bee The Beauty Market, at the Star .Theatre tonight Joseph Wirthlln, former resident of Eureka and now engaged in business at Salt Lake, was in camp this week. Mr. Wirthlln was elected to the office of commissioner for Salt Lake county at the last election. August Bestlemyer, secretary of the Eureka Bullion company, recently submitted to an operation for ulcers of the stomach and appendicitis. He is a brother of John Bestlemyer and resides at Provo. A number of the friends and neighbors of Mr. and Mry P. C. .Hood gathered at theirAwme on Saturday evening of lasy week and enjoyed a few pleasant hours. The affair was in thd nature of a surprise for Mr. He lodr in appreciation of his services in Urn L. D. 8. Church Choir. The time was spent In games and musie, followed by a splendid luncheon.
